Superior
Above a body part
Inferior
Below a body part
Anterior
(Ventral) Front
Posterior
(Dorsal) Back
Medial
Closer to the mid line
Lateral
Further from the mid-line
Proximal
Closer to the point of attachment
Distal
Further from the point of attachment
Superficial
Close to the surface
Deep
More internal
